ARTILLERY at FIREBASE SIBERIA -- The Howitzer

The American M-101 105mm Howitzer was a light and maneuverable weapon employed in the Fire Support System throughout South Vietnam. Each Howitzer required a crew of eight.

The main purpose of the fire bases was to provide support for the infantry in the field. However, after the North Vietnamese Army acquired Soviet built M-46 130mm Field Guns, with ranges more than double that of the American Howitzer, the FSB artillery was at a serious disadvantage.
